Mukhyamantri Bal Seva Yojana

Mukhyamantri Bal Seva Yojana

Covid 19 Mahamari Samaygala Darmiyan Anath Banel Balko ne Sahay Aapva Babat Paripatra, Date: 11/06/2021


The Covid-19 epidemic has spread in the country since March 2020.  Both mothers and fathers of many children in the state have died during this period of the Corona epidemic.  

The issue of providing financial assistance and other types of schemes to orphaned children on the basis of priority was under active consideration of the Government.  At the end of adequate consideration, it is decided to implement the following scheme to assist such orphaned children during the period of Covid-19 epidemic.  

It is thus decided to implement a new scheme covering different sections called "Mukhyamantri Bal Seva Yojana" to provide training, loans and assistance subject to the following conditions:

🔷 Eligibility 🔷

➡️ The benefit of this scheme will be available to the children who have died during the corona period, regardless of the income limit. 

➡️ Adoptive parents of the child whose parents have died before the corona period also if  The benefit of this scheme will also be available to the re-orphaned child irrespective of the income limit.  

➡️ Even in case of death during the period of Corona, the benefit of this scheme will also be available to the destitute child irrespective of the income limit. 

The assistance available to the department as per the above eligibility will be as under.  

🔶 Department of Social Justice and Empowerment 🔶

➡️ Assistance of Rs. 4,000 / - per child per month 

➡️ This assistance will be available from the month in which the child is orphaned.  

➡️ Even after completing 18 years of age, the child who is continuing his / her studies will be entitled to the benefit of After Care Scheme of the State Government till the age of 21 years without any income limit.  

➡️ Even after completing 21 years, the young men / women who have continued the valid study will be given benefits under the after care scheme till the completion of the study or at the age of 24 years whichever is earlier.

➡️ Certificate, Diploma of any course recognized for the said Issue.  Only undergraduate and postgraduate courses will be considered.  In addition, Skill Development Training provided by government approved standards will also be considered eligible.  

➡️ The destitute children will be admitted for education in the Central / State Government run Kasturba Gandhi Balika Vidyalaya (for girls, residential schools, Samaras Hostels / Government Hostels, which give priority to the process as per the rules of that department). 

➡️ During this period  The married girls will be able to avail the benefits of Kunwarbai's Mameru scheme for their marriage without any income limit. 

➡️ Scheduled Castes (SC), Social and Educational Backward Classes (SEBC), Disadvantaged Castes (NT / DNT) and Economic Backward Classes (EWS)  Scholarships prescribed by the Department of Social Justice and Empowerment to the children of the Department of Tribal Development and to the children of Scheduled Tribes (ST) which will be sanctioned on priority basis subject to the resolutions, circulars, rules of that department.

➡️ Benefit of all the schemes of all the corporations under the department will be given to the eligible children on priority basis without considering the income limit. 

➡️ Educational loan for study in the state as well as loan for study abroad.  Regardless of which will be given on priority basis by that department. 

🔷 Education Department 🔷

➡️ Orphans will be given the benefit of Mukhyamantri Yuva Swavalamban Yojana (MYSY) for higher education on priority basis irrespective of income limit.  

🔶 Department of Labor and Employment 🔶

➡️ Vocational training will be given to children above 15 years and skill development training will be given to children above 18 years on priority basis. 


🔷 Department of Food, Civil Supplies and Consumer Affairs 🔷

➡️ Priority to the foster parents of orphans under the National Food Security Act Benefits will be provided on a regular basis.  

🔶 Department of Health and Family Welfare 🔶

➡️ Orphans will be given the benefit of Mukhyamantri Amrutam yojana on priority basis without considering the income limit.


⤵️ General Conditions of the Scheme ⤵️

(1) The Department of Social Justice and Empowerment shall act as the nodal department for the implementation of "Mukhyamantri Bal Seva Yojana".

(2) The benefit of this scheme will be available from March 2020 till the end of Covid 19 epidemic. 

(3) In case of a child above 10 years of age, the amount of monthly assistance will be credited by direct benefit transfer (DBT) to the same account by opening a separate bank account in the name of the child whereas in case of a child below 10 years of age,  The amount of monthly assistance will be credited to the account by direct benefit transfer (DBT) by opening a bank account (Bank A / c in single name) in the individual's own name.  

When a child is 10 years of age or younger, a separate bank account in the child's name will be opened and credited to that account by Direct Benefit Transfer (DBT). 

(4) If the beneficiaries is given only whose native place is Gujarat. Or The family is staying in Gujarat for 10 years.

(5) If the child receiving assistance under this scheme is of school going age, the assistance will be available as long as he / she is in school.  

(6) The Hood Cell Sponsorship & Foster Care Approval Committee (SFCAC) has to decide whether to approve / reject the application within seven days from the date of receipt of the application.  

(7) To avail the benefits of this scheme, the District Child Protection Unit has to apply online or offline along with the prescribed documents in the prescribed application form. 

(8) Expenditure for the scheme under the Department of Social Justice and Empowerment which shall be borne by the budget head while expenditure for the scheme under other departments which shall be borne from the applicable budget head of that department.  Is issued with the permission obtained.
